Roasted Potatoes with Baked Feta and Garlic Ingredients
• Get ready for an unforgettable dish with these simple ingredients!
- 1 lb baby potatoes – Choose small, tender potatoes for the best texture.
- 8 oz block of feta cheese – Opt for high-quality feta for richer flavor.
- 6 cloves fresh garlic – Use whole cloves to infuse a subtle garlicky richness.
- 3 tbsp extra virgin olive oil – A good-quality oil enhances the overall taste.
- 2 tsp fresh rosemary or thyme – Fresh herbs add a vibrant touch, but dried can work in a pinch!
- Salt and pepper to taste – Season generously for a well-balanced flavor.

How to Make Roasted Potatoes with Baked Feta and Garlic
-
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). This temperature is key for achieving perfectly roasted potatoes, creating a crispy outside while keeping them tender inside—just how we like them!
-
Prepare your baking dish by spraying it with nonstick cooking spray. This will ensure your delicious potatoes and melted feta slide right out when you’re ready to serve!
-
Toss halved baby potatoes in a large bowl with olive oil, salt, pepper, and your choice of herbs. Ensure all the potatoes are well-coated; this will allow them to roast evenly and absorb those lovely flavors.
-
Nestle whole garlic cloves among the potatoes. Then, place the block of feta right in the center. The garlic will soften and caramelize while the feta becomes beautifully creamy—this combination is a true delight!
-
Roast in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es. Keep an eye on them; you want the potatoes to turn golden brown and the feta to begin melting. The aroma will drive you crazy—it’s that good!
-
Serve the dish warm and if desired, drizzle with an additional splash of olive oil for extra flavor. Each bite promises a deliciously crispy potato paired with the rich creaminess of feta.
Optional: Garnish with fresh herbs for a vibrant touch!

Expert Tips for Roasted Potatoes with Baked Feta and Garlic
-
Choose the Right Potatoes: Baby potatoes are ideal for this dish due to their tenderness. Avoid larger ones, as they may require longer cooking times.
-
Perfect Roasting Temperature: Maintaining a consistent oven temperature of 400°F is crucial for achieving that golden, crispy exterior while keeping the insides fluffy.
-
Don’t Skimp on Seasoning: Generously season your potatoes and feta with salt and pepper. A well-seasoned dish enhances the natural flavors and elevates your roasted potatoes with baked feta and garlic.
-
Garlic Timing: Whole garlic cloves should roast alongside the potatoes. If you use chopped garlic, add it later to prevent burning, as it cooks faster than the potatoes.
-
Garnish for Flavor: Finish your roasted potatoes with fresh herbs or an additional drizzle of olive oil just before serving to add a touch of brightness and flavor.
Storage Tips for Roasted Potatoes with Baked Feta and Garlic
Room Temperature: Enjoy your roasted potatoes fresh for the best taste. If needed, they can be left out for up to 2 hours.
Fridge: Store any le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Reheat thoroughly before serving to preserve flavors and texture.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the cooled potatoes and feta for up to 2 months. Thaw in the fridge before reheating for optimal results.
Reheating: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 15-20 minutes. Drizzle a little olive oil to revive the dish’s delicious essence!

What should I do if my potatoes are not crispy?
If your potatoes aren’t crispy, make sure they are spread out in a single layer on the baking sheet—crowding them can trap steam and hinder crispiness. Turn the oven to broil during the last 2-3 minutes of roasting for an extra crispy finish, but keep a close eye to avoid burning.
